Can Old Dogs Go to Daycare?
Canines who remain active via socialization, workout, and mental excitement live much healthier, better lives. Day care provides all of these in a secure, regulated atmosphere.


Nevertheless, some dogs age out of day care as they grow older. If your senior pet dog seems less passionate about going to childcare, open communication with staff is crucial.

Socialization
It is very important to socialize pet dogs of all ages, however it comes to be even more important for elderly pets. Socialization permits them to really feel more comfortable around various other pets and people, which can help prevent stress and anxiety and other health and wellness concerns.

It can be harder to interact socially older pet dogs, yet it's still feasible. Using positive reinforcement, taking points slowly, and creating a risk-free atmosphere can help them adapt to brand-new scenarios. It can additionally help to use training exercises that concentrate on relaxing habits.

Pet dog day care offers a secure, fun area for elderly pet dogs to exercise and interact with others. This type of normal physical activity is very important for keeping their muscle mass solid and joints flexible, which can slow down the start of arthritis or various other age-related conditions. It can likewise aid to stimulate their minds with play, which can enhance cognitive feature and slow the progression of mental deterioration or various other mental illnesses.

Workout
As pets age, their energy levels and metabolic rates slow down. Nonetheless, that does not imply they must quit working out entirely! Regular activity and socializing are crucial for the overall wellness of a senior pet.

If you have an elderly dog, it is very important to locate low-impact exercise that is easy on their joints. For instance, swimming can be an excellent kind of exercise because it reduces tension on their muscle mass and joints. It's likewise an excellent concept to have your pet begin each workout with a short walk around the lawn or do some light play to warm up their muscle mass and lower their danger of injury.

An additional method to maintain your senior pet feeling comfy is to monitor their peeing and defecation. Occasionally these adjustments can signal a clinical issue that requires to be addressed. Speak to your veterinarian for guidance.

Psychological excitement
Among the greatest misunderstandings concerning older pet dogs is that they're "too old for brand-new tricks." But this couldn't be farther from the fact.

Elderly pet dogs who participate in day care can take advantage of psychological excitement and cognitive workout. This can help them really feel less distressed when they're home alone and lower habits such as unrestrained urination or defecation, too much barking, and harmful actions.

Healthcare
Aging dogs commonly encounter health issue as they age. While they are a normal part of the aging process, very early discovery and therapy can considerably boost your pet's comfort degree.

Routine blood testings, geriatric bloodwork and urine analysis can catch a variety of troubles such as anemia and iron deficiencies, kidney illness, thyroid disorder and various other illnesses that can be a lot more usual in senior family pets.

If your pet appears much more rigid, has trouble leaping or playing and dislikes food, speak with your vet as these could be indicators of discomfort, arthritis or other wellness concerns. A modification in appetite or weight gain might additionally show an issue, like diabetes or heart problem.

Your older pet might require nutritional or grooming care modifications, such as more constant or shorter walks and teeth cleaning (your veterinarian can show you exactly how to use hand signals to train your family pet to let you do this). Regular physical therapy can aid with joint discomfort or other conditions that influence your pet dog's flexibility.
